Q: Is 399,911 a Prime Number?

 A: Yes, 399,911 is a prime number.

Why is 399,911 a prime number?

A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.

The number 399911 can be evenly divided by 1 and 399,911, with no remainder.

Since 399,911 can be divided by just 1 and 399,911, it is a prime number.
